Why Williams-Sonoma (WSM) Stock Is Declining In Pre-Market Trading Today

NEW YORK (TheStreet) -- Shares of Williams-Sonoma Inc. are downa-10.98% to $66.67 in pre-market trading on Thursday, after the company issued lower than expected guidance for the 2014 third quarter, saying it forecastadiluted earnings per share to be between 58 cents and 63 cents, while analysts polled by Thomson Reuters are expecting EPS of 66 cents. The home goods products specialty retailer said third quarter revenue should be between $1.10 billion and $1.13 billion; analysts are expecting the company to report revenue at the higher end of its guidance. However, Williams-Sonoma said its 2014 second quarter net income increased to $50.7 million, or 53 cents per diluted share, from $48.9 million, or 49 cents per diluted share for the 2013 second quarter. Revenue grew by 5.8% to $1.03 billion for the most recent quarter versus $982 million for the same period last year. Additionally, Morgan Stanley downgraded Williams-Sonoma to "equal-weight" from "overweight" and cut its price target to $74 from $82, based on the company's slowing operating momentum.
